The Mercedes-Benz EQS (V297) is a battery electric full-size luxury liftback car produced by Mercedes-Benz Group and part of the Mercedes-Benz EQ family. It was released in September 2021 in Germany and the fourth quarter of 2021 in the United States.
Yea, the 770 km range claim is fishy and worded very ambiguously .

WLTP test figures -
  • WLTP: combined electrical consumption: 20.4-15.7kWh/100 km;
    combined CO2 emissions: 0 g/km
Which even at the lowest consumption of 15.7kwh, translates to - 686 km.

So I am not sure where they are pulling the 770km from.

And that is for the slow as molasses 450+

For 580 -
  • WLTP combined electrical consumption: 21.8-17.4 kWh/100 km;
    combined CO2 emissions: 0 g/km
Which again at the the lowest consumption of 17.4 works out to - 620 km

Good, but not the best either.

So real range of about 500 km then....
Youtuber Carmaniac managed with a EQS 580 4Matic at the speed of 150 km/h(93.21 mph) a consumption of about 22,4 kWh/100km with 21 " winter tires and a outside temperature of 4 °C(39,2 °F).

A Tesla Model 3 Long Range RWD managed at the same speed and a outside temperatue of 25°C(77°F) a consumption of 23 kWh/100km.(Youtuber nextmove, some East German)

So yes, the less range optimized and faster EQS version can achieve a range of 500 km in less optimal conditions and if you drive faster than the 130 km/h advisory speed limit of the German Autobahn.

That being said, Daimler never said that every EQS variant will achieve 770 km. They stated that the EQS can achieve a range up to 770 km equipment-related, according to the WLTP cycle, which btw tends to be realistic, unless you are a certain carmaker from California.

Mercedes-Benz Group AG is headquartered in Stuttgart, Germany. Established in 1926, Mercedes-Benz Group produces consumer luxury vehicles and light commercial vehicles badged as Mercedes-Benz, Mercedes-AMG, and Mercedes-Maybach. Its origin lies in Daimler-Motoren-Gesellschaft's 1901 Mercedes and Carl Benz's 1886 Benz Patent-Motorwagen, which is widely regarded as the first internal combustion engine in a self-propelled automobile. The slogan for the brand is "the best or nothing".
